What You'll Teach in Second Grade
As a Second Grade Teacher, you’ll bring to life:
Language Arts: Classic read-alouds like Charlotte’s Web and A Christmas Carol; mastery of parts of speech, sentence structure, and handwriting; and the development of composition skills through narration and copywork.
History & Geography: An overview of ancient Greece, Early Asian civilizations, and modern Japan, as well as the early history of the United States, including the War of 1812 and Westward Expansion.
Science: Foundational lessons in the human body, insects, simple machines, and states of matter, designed to foster observation, classification, and hands-on exploration.
